recession - the loss of tissue along the<br />

gum line. It can occur as a result of periodontal<br />

disease (gingivitis, periodontitis),<br />

the natural ageing process or abrasive<br />

habits when it comes to brushing<br />

teeth.<br />

Gum recession can lead to tooth loss<br />

on rare occasions but usually the main<br />

issue is problem with the wear, bite and<br />

sensitivity.<br />

People who are more susceptible have<br />

“thin Biotype”: the housing of bone and<br />

gum tissue becomes thin and delicate<br />

and therefore non resistant to a forceful<br />

bite or heavy tooth brushing.<br />

The Chao Pinhole® Surgical Technique<br />

is a scalpel-free, suture-free<br />

procedure for treating gum recession.<br />

The procedure adds collagen volume,<br />

lowering it over the defects.<br />
